HOW WE’LL PROCEED

As we set off on our hike, enjoy the park around you and let your soul be nourished by the silences and sounds that arise from nature. We’ll stop at 14 appointed stations, where we’ll ask for a one volunteer to lead the call and response, read the scripture, and offer the prayer. A moment of silence is appropriate in between each reading. The Stations of the Cross are an activity of popular piety, which means they can be led by anyone, and preferably should be led by those who may not get very many opportunities to speak. The church offers no rubrics or doctrine for this liturgy. There are no fixed stations or readings, so in years to come, if there’s a part of the Passion you would like to incorporate, please feel free to let Fr. Christian know. Finally, the stations were created to engender compassion. They began as a way to help us more fully join our lives to Christ’s, and through Jesus, they help us stand in solidarity with the wider Body of Christ. As we walk the way of sorrows with Jesus, Mary, the disciples, criminals, and strangers, let yourself grow closer to God and your neighbor. There are still plenty in our world who know betrayal, condemnation, injustice, estrangement, and oppression. There are still plenty of us who can find healing in Christ’s wounds.

FIRST STATION – JESUS IS BORN

He was in the world, and the world came into being through him, Yet the world did not know him.

John 1:1-5 In the beginning was the Word, and the Word was with God, and the Word was God. He was in the beginning with God. All things came into being through him, and without him not one thing came into being. What has come into being in him was life, and the life was the light of all people. The light shines in the darkness, and the darkness did not overcome it.

Blessed Creator, we give thanks for your passion, which stretched from the womb to the tomb. By your miraculous birth and precious death, we are redeemed. Amen.

SECOND STATION – JESUS IS BAPTIZED

The time is fulfilled, and the kingdom of God has come near;

repent, and believe in the good news.

Mark 1:9-13 In those days Jesus came from Nazareth of Galilee and was baptized by John in the Jordan. And just as he was coming up out of the water, he saw the heavens torn apart and the Spirit descending like a dove on him. And a voice came from heaven, ‘You are my Son, the Beloved; with you I am well pleased.’ And the Spirit immediately drove him out into the wilderness. He was in the wilderness for forty days, tempted by Satan; and he was with the wild beasts; and the angels waited on him.

Holy Redeemer, anointed by water and the Holy Spirit you accepted your mission to bring good news to the poor and forgiveness to all sinners. By the waters of all baptisms, we are redeemed. Amen.

THIRD STATION – JESUS PRAYS IN THE GARDEN

And being in anguish, he prayed more earnestly, and his sweat was like drops of blood falling to the ground.

Mark 14:32-36 They went to a place called Gethsemane; and he said to his disciples, ‘Sit here while I pray.’ He took with him Peter and James and John, and began to be distressed and agitated. And he said to them, ‘I am deeply grieved, even to death; remain here, and keep awake.’ And going a little farther, he threw himself on the ground and prayed that, if it were possible, the hour might pass from him. He said, ‘Abba, Father, for you all things are possible; remove this cup from me; yet, not what I want, but what you want.’

Eternal Sustainer, you returned to the garden for rest and reprieve, but found only loneliness and obedience. By God’s will and the sweat of your brow, we are redeemed. Amen.

FOURTH STATION – JESUS IS CONDEMNED

Everyone who is of the truth listens to Christ’s voice; What is truth?

John 19:13-16 Pilate brought Jesus outside and sat on the judge’s bench at a place called The Stone Pavement, or in Hebrew Gabbatha. Now it was the day of Preparation for the Passover; and it was about noon. He said to the Jews, ‘Here is your King!’ They cried out, ‘Away with him! Away with him! Crucify him!’ Pilate asked them, ‘Shall I crucify your King?’ The chief priests answered, ‘We have no king but the emperor.’ Then he handed him over to them to be crucified.

Compassionate Prophet, you came to proclaim the divine power of love and we chose the imperial power of death. By your patience and truth, we are redeemed. Amen.

FIFTH STATION – JESUS IS SCOURGED

He was crushed for our iniquities; upon him was the chastisement that brought us peace.

Matthew 27:27-31 Then the soldiers of the governor took Jesus into the governor’s headquarters, and they gathered the whole cohort around him. They stripped him and put a scarlet robe on him, and after twisting some thorns into a crown, they put it on his head. They put a reed in his right hand and knelt before him and mocked him, saying, ‘Hail, King of the Jews!’ They spat on him, and took the reed and struck him on the head. After mocking him, they stripped him of the robe and put his own clothes on him. Then they led him away to crucify him.

Suffering Servant, upon you was heaped scorn and humiliation; even creation was twisted to shame you. By your vulnerability and integrity, we are redeemed. Amen.

SIXTH STATION – THE CROSS IS LAID ON CHRIST

But you must not eat from the tree of the knowledge of good and evil, for when you eat from it you will certainly die. The God of our fathers raised Jesus, whom we killed by hanging him on a tree.

John 19:16-17 Then he handed him over to them to be crucified. So they took Jesus; and carrying the cross by himself, he went out to what is called The Place of the Skull, which in Hebrew is called Golgotha.

Lord of all Creation, the first Adam brought us death through disobedience and the tree of life, but you have brought us life through obedience and a tree of death. By your wisdom and order, we are redeemed. Amen.

SEVENTH STATION – SIMON OF CYRENE HELPS JESUS

For whoever does the will of God, he is my brother and sister and mother.

Mark 15:21 They compelled a passer-by, who was coming in from the country, to carry his cross; it was Simon of Cyrene, the father of Alexander and Rufus.

Dearest Brother in the faith, in the midst of your trials, you were helped by a stranger and his family, revealing our need for a community of faith. By your bonds of love and family ties, we are redeemed. Amen.

EIGHTH STATION – JESUS MEETS THE WOMEN OF JERUSALEM

A voice was heard in Ramah, wailing and loud lamentation,

Rachel weeping for her children; she refused to be consoled, because they are no more.

Luke 23:27-31 A great number of the people followed him, and among them were women who were beating their breasts and wailing for him. But Jesus turned to them and said, “Daughters of Jerusalem, do not weep for me, but weep for yourselves and for your children. For the days are surely coming when they will say, ‘Blessed are the barren, and the wombs that never bore, and the breasts that never nursed.’ Then they will begin to say to the mountains, ‘Fall on us’; and to the hills, ‘Cover us.’ For if they do this when the wood is green, what will happen when it is dry?”

O little child of Bethlehem, we have sought your death since your birth and made the mothers of the world weep in every generation. By your innocence and a parent’s love, we are redeemed. Amen.

NINTH STATION – THE SOLDIERS DICE FOR JESUS’ CLOTHES

Behold, I cry out, ‘Violence!’ but I am not answered;

I call for help, but there is no justice.

John 19:23-25 When the soldiers had crucified Jesus, they took his clothes and divided them into four parts, one for each soldier. They also took his tunic; now the tunic was seamless, woven in one piece from the top. So they said to one another, “Let us not tear it, but cast lots for it to see who will get it.” This was to fulfill what the scripture says, “They divided my clothes among themselves, and for my clothing they cast lots.” And that is what the soldiers did.

Judge of all humanity, on behalf of prisoners everywhere, you endured the corruption and miscarriage of our justice systems. By your courage and law, we are redeemed. Amen.

TENTH STATION – JESUS BIDS FAREWELL TO HIS MOTHER

This child is destined for the falling and the rising of many in Israel; and a sword will pierce your own soul too.

John 19:25-27 Meanwhile, standing near the cross of Jesus were his mother, and his mother’s sister, Mary the wife of Clopas, and Mary Magdalene. When Jesus saw his mother and the disciple whom he loved standing beside her, he said to his mother, “Woman, here is your son.” Then he said to the disciple, “Here is your mother.” And from that hour the disciple took her into his own home.

Beloved Son, we hail you and your mother, full of grace, for undergoing a bitter separation so that the world may know eternal homecoming. By your tears and your tenderness, we are redeemed. Amen.

ELEVENTH STATION – THE GREAT FORGIVENESS

Let him who is without sin among you be the first to throw a stone; But when they heard it, they went away one by one.

Luke 23:32-43 Two others also, who were criminals, were led away to be put to death with him. When they came to the place that is called The Skull, they crucified Jesus there with the criminals, one on his right and one on his left. Then Jesus said, “Father, forgive them; for they do not know what they are doing.” Then one of the criminals said, “Jesus, remember me when you come into your kingdom.” He replied, “Truly I tell you, today you will be with me in Paradise.”

Compassionate Christ, you pardoned your killers and the criminal beside you so that the way of forgiveness might be open to all. By your mercy and charity, we are redeemed. Amen.

TWELFTH STATION – THE DEATH OF JESUS

For we know that the whole creation has been groaning together in the pains of childbirth until now. As we wait eagerly for adoption and the redemption of our bodies.

Matthew 27:45-56 From noon on, darkness came over the whole land until three in the afternoon. And about three o’clock Jesus cried with a loud voice, ‘Eli, Eli, lema sabachthani?’ that is, ‘My God, my God, why have you forsaken me?’ Then Jesus cried again with a loud voice and breathed his last. At that moment the curtain of the temple was torn in two, from top to bottom. The earth shook, and the rocks were split. The tombs also were opened, and many bodies of the saints who had fallen asleep were raised. After his resurrection they came out of the tombs and entered the holy city and appeared to many. Now when the centurion and those with him, who were keeping watch over Jesus, saw the earthquake and what took place, they were terrified and said, ‘Truly this man was God’s Son!’

Renewer of life, in emptying yourself on the cross you became the new Adam, Eve, and creation. By your death and crucifixion, we are redeemed. Amen.

THIRTEENTH STATION – JESUS IS TAKEN DOWN FROM THE CROSS

If I saw one of my people who had died and been thrown behind the wall of Nineveh; I buried them.

John 19:31-38 Since it was the day of Preparation, the Jews did not want the bodies left on the cross during the sabbath, especially because that sabbath was a day of great solemnity. So they asked Pilate to have the legs of the crucified men broken and the bodies removed. Then the soldiers came and broke the legs of the first and of the other who had been crucified with him. But when they came to Jesus and saw that he was already dead, they did not break his legs. Instead, one of the soldiers pierced his side with a spear, and at once blood and water came out. After these things, Joseph of Arimathea, who was a disciple of Jesus, though a secret one because of his fear of the Jews, asked Pilate to let him take away the body of Jesus. Pilate gave him permission; so he came and removed his body.

God of power and might, your strength is reflected in the kindness of faithful people who labor in the graves with no hope of repayment. By your empowerment and example, we are redeemed. Amen.

FOURTEENTH STATION – JESUS IS LAID IN THE TOMB

All are from the dust, and to dust all return.

John 19:39-42 Nicodemus, who had at first come to Jesus by night, also came, bringing a mixture of myrrh and aloes, weighing about a hundred pounds. They took the body of Jesus and wrapped it with the spices in linen cloths, according to the burial custom of the Jews. Now there was a garden in the place where he was crucified, and in the garden there was a new tomb in which no one had ever been laid. And so, because it was the Jewish day of Preparation, and the tomb was nearby, they laid Jesus there.

Oh Tender Pioneer, you blazed the trail from life to glory but not before passing through death and hell. By your faith and way, we are redeemed. And now we wait for the first fruits of the resurrection. Amen.

Go in peace to watch with the women. Thanks be to God.
